Output 33910220ec8f4f4f1cbb806bb56db548e6be1b05ab1a47effa1ed4e05906cd82:0

value
952886
script pubkey
OP_0 OP_PUSHBYTES_20 df2351a527b7790d3d895622f30e7c7d4005cefc
address
bc1qmu34rff8kaus60vf2c30xrnu04qqtnhuf573xc
transaction
33910220ec8f4f4f1cbb806bb56db548e6be1b05ab1a47effa1ed4e05906cd82
confirmations
284408
spent
true